Michael Hyatt wrote an article on How to Start a Blog. My favorite part? Of course #5:

Consider using an offline blogging client. This isn’t a necessity but it will make blogging much easier. An offline blogging client is like a word processor for blogging. It enables you to write when you’re not online and then upload your post when you connect to the Internet. The two most popular are BlogJet and ecto (yes, the lowercase “e” is part of the branding).

Thanks, Michael!